收藏
回答

request:fail invalid url " https://finan

框架类型 问题类型 API/组件名称 终端类型 微信版本 基础库版本
小程序 Bug 请求图片 客户端 6.5.3 2.0.0

问题:request:fail invalid url " https://financial.nesc.cn/financial-shop-server/authImage?r=1546575012159"

描述:

https://financial.nesc.cn”这个域名是昨天上午申请的,已经过了24个小时了,而且也在后台配置了,但是请求图形验证码的时候还是报这个错,其他接口可以正常请求,换个老的域名也可以请求成功!求解~~~



回答关注问题邀请回答
收藏

2 个回答

  • 卢霄霄
    卢霄霄
    2019-01-04

    多了个空格?

    2019-01-04
    有用
    回复 4
    • 糖糖
      糖糖
      2019-01-04

      空格没有,检查了

      2019-01-04
      回复
    • 卢霄霄
      卢霄霄
      2019-01-04回复糖糖

      console.log("===");

      console.log(process.env.API_PATH)

      在wx.request前面加上这两行哎,然后截图看下你的console

      2019-01-04
      回复
    • 糖糖
      糖糖
      2019-01-04

      谢谢,我解决了,图片请求的时候还是多了空格

      2019-01-04
      回复
    • 卢霄霄
      卢霄霄
      2019-01-04回复糖糖

      哦哦 好的哦

      2019-01-04
      回复
  • 这都申请了
    这都申请了
    2019-01-04

    怎么请求的?

    2019-01-04
    有用
    回复 1
    • 糖糖
      糖糖
      2019-01-04


      let that=this;
      wx.request({
      url: process.env.API_PATH+'/financial-shop-server/authImage?r='+(new Date().getTime()),
       responseType: 'arraybuffer',
       header: {
      'content-type': 'application/json',
         'cookie':wx.getStorageSync("sessionId")
      },
       success(res) {
      res.headers = {}
      for (let i in res.header) res.headers[i.toLowerCase()] = res.header[i]
      that.$mgui.updateCookie(res);
         let base64 = wx.arrayBufferToBase64(res.data);
         that.authImage = 'data:image/jpg;base64,' + base64
      }
      })


      2019-01-04
      回复
登录 后发表内容